Overtime Impact on Firefighter Salary

Firefighters in Geneva face unique challenges due to overtime requirements that disrupt traditional working time norms. Their 24/7 service model necessitates shifts that often extend beyond a standard workweek, forcing departments like the fire department, police department, and public works to reassess their labor relations strategies.

Understanding Labor Relations

Labor relations within the City of Geneva highlight the delicate balance between fair firefighter salary and the city's operational demands. Business ethics inform the dialogue about these workers’ needs amidst budgetary constraints driven by overtime costs.

Concluding Remarks on Working Conditions

Ultimately, the working conditions and overtime policies will influence the morale and performance of the emergency services workforce. A forward-looking approach will be necessary for sustainable labor practices while maintaining high service standards required by the community.
